Recycle-a-Bicycle Volunteer Event

Do you know how to fix a flat? Twelve WTS Young Professionals do! On March 13th, WTS Young Professionals each volunteered for the evening at Recycle-a-Bicycle (now part of Bike New York), an organization that refurbishes old and donated bicycles. Working alongside three of their female mechanics, volunteers identified and patched holes and tears in bicycle tire tubes. They then split up into four groups to work on entire bicycles that would be raffled during the Women's Bike Ride on March 25th. After rinsing the grease off their hands, the team mingled and networked over some beers from the brewery next door.

Members in the News
Ileana S. Ivanciu Named One of Best 50 Women 
in Business by NJBIZ 

Ileana Ivanciu is a senior vice president at Dewberry and leads the firm's environmental services practice. She also serves as technical advisor and regulatory liaison on major projects. Recently, Ivanciu led preparation of the Environmental Impact Statement for the $230-million Rebuild by Design Hudson River project, a comprehensive urban water strategy conceived to reduce coastal storm surge and rainfall flood risk in the City of Hoboken as well as parts of Weehawken and Jersey City. 

Ivanciu earned her bachelor's and master's degrees in geology and geophysics from the University of Bucharest, and her PhD in geology from the University of Bucharest. She is a member of the American Railway Engineering and Maintenance-of-Way Association, the American Council of Engineering Companies, Society of American Military Engineers, and Transportation Research Board. She was also a Board Member and spearheaded the creation of the New Jersey program of the WTS Greater New York Chapter.
